New signings summer 2025 window

Liverpool made their first signing of the summer transfer window, with Jeremie Frimpong joining from Bayer Leverkusen not just as a direct replacement of long-serving right-back Trent Alexander-Arnold at the club but as a possible stand-in for Mohamed Salah when the Egyptian forward is away on international duty.

 

Goalkeeper Giorgi Mamardashvili’s £29 million move to Merseyside was finalised when the transfer window opened, following an agreement reached with Valencia last August.

 

However, amid a fresh bid for Bayer Leverkusen’s Florian Wirtz, coupled with the news of another target in Milos Kerkez, mysteriously leaving the Hungarian camp, the Reds completed their second summer signing with the capture of goalkeeper Armin Pecsi from Puskas Akademia.

 

Player Nationality Previous Club Fee

Jeremie Frimpong Netherlands Bayer Leverkusen £30m

Giorgi Mamardashvili Georgia Valencia £29m

Armin Pecsi Hungary Puskas Akademia £1.5m

Departures summer 2025 window

In a deal to sign Trent Alexander-Arnold before the Club World Cup, as the Englishman would have otherwise hit free agency this summer, not before June 30, Real Madrid coughed up €10 million (£8m/$11m) to have him in their squad ahead of the revamped tournament.

 

Liverpool also received a cash boost of £18m from the sale of backup goalkeeper Caoimhin Kelleher to Brentford.

 

Player Nationality New club Fee

Trent Alexander-Arnold England Real Madrid £8m

Caoimhín Kelleher Ireland Brentford £18m
